Inner Gold and Sacred Vessels

Exodus 37:24 - A Neville Goddard interpretation

Read Exodus 37 in context

Scripture Focus

24Of a talent of pure gold made he it, and all the vessels thereof.
Exodus 37:24

Biblical Context

A talent of pure gold was used to craft the tabernacle's vessels, symbolizing inner wealth shaping sacred forms.

Neville's Inner Vision

Its concise statement that a talent of pure gold was made into all its vessels invites us to look inward. In Neville’s reading, gold stands for the purity and value of I AM awareness; the talent is the reservoir of inner wealth you can draw from in any moment. The vessels are the forms your life takes—habits, relationships, projects, and rituals—shaped by your consciousness. When you decide to 'make' them with pure gold, you are not manufacturing coins; you are tuning your inner state so that every outward form reflects your inner worth. The act of crafting, then, is an act of faith: you assume that you are already abundant and that the vessels you need exist within the temple of your mind. This is true worship in the Neville sense: not external rites, but alignment of imagination and feeling with the reality you intend. As you dwell in the I AM, you awaken to forms that honor your value, and the outer tabernacle follows the inward sanctity you sustain.

Practice This Now

Assume you already possess a talent of pure inner gold; imagine fashioning one vessel in your life with that radiance and feel it real now.
